diff options
author | Lorenz Meier <lm@inf.ethz.ch> | 2015-03-15 12:00:37 +0100 |
---|---|---|
committer | Lorenz Meier <lm@inf.ethz.ch> | 2015-03-15 12:00:37 +0100 |
commit | bab79ece49692e61c042ebc384f222a01fa4bb14 (patch) | |
tree | 3b31134532feec933ee75f07b164d90584c9de7c /src/modules/ekf_att_pos_estimator/estimator_22states.cpp | |
parent | aceca6b2a929482ba1c32c553dc98478ea40dfb8 (diff) | |
download | px4-firmware-bab79ece49692e61c042ebc384f222a01fa4bb14.tar.gz px4-firmware-bab79ece49692e61c042ebc384f222a01fa4bb14.tar.bz2 px4-firmware-bab79ece49692e61c042ebc384f222a01fa4bb14.zip |
Better defaults for filter noise params
Diffstat (limited to 'src/modules/ekf_att_pos_estimator/estimator_22states.cpp')
-rw-r--r-- | src/modules/ekf_att_pos_estimator/estimator_22states.cpp |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/src/modules/ekf_att_pos_estimator/estimator_22states.cpp b/src/modules/ekf_att_pos_estimator/estimator_22states.cpp index 4fac83db2..817590bab 100644 --- a/src/modules/ekf_att_pos_estimator/estimator_22states.cpp +++ b/src/modules/ekf_att_pos_estimator/estimator_22states.cpp @@ -210,10 +210,10 @@ void AttPosEKF::InitialiseParameters() yawVarScale = 1.0f; windVelSigma = 0.1f; - dAngBiasSigma = 5.0e-7; - dVelBiasSigma = 1e-4f; - magEarthSigma = 3.0e-4f; - magBodySigma = 3.0e-4f; + dAngBiasSigma = 1.0e-6; + dVelBiasSigma = 0.0002f; + magEarthSigma = 0.0003f; + magBodySigma = 0.0003f; vneSigma = 0.2f; vdSigma = 0.3f; |